文章详情

随着互联网技术的飞速发展,PHP作为一门流行的服务器端脚本语言,在众多网站和应用程序的开发中扮演着重要角色。然而,在项目迭代或迁移过程中,数据迁移成为了一个不可忽视的挑战。本文将深入探讨PHP开发中的数据迁移实战,为您提供高效迁移的攻略。

1. 数据迁移前的准备工作

在进行数据迁移之前,充分的准备工作至关重要。首先,要明确迁移的目标和需求,包括迁移的数据类型、数量以及迁移后的系统环境。其次,对现有数据库进行备份,确保在迁移过程中数据的安全性。此外,还需要评估网络带宽和服务器性能,以确保迁移过程顺利进行。

2. 选择合适的迁移工具

选择合适的迁移工具是确保数据迁移高效的关键。在PHP开发中,常用的迁移工具有phpMyAdmin、phpDumper、MySQL Workbench等。这些工具支持多种数据库格式,操作简单,能够满足大部分数据迁移需求。在实际应用中,应根据项目特点和需求选择合适的工具。

PHP开发数据迁移实战攻略:轻松实现高效迁移

3. 数据迁移实战技巧

在进行数据迁移时,以下技巧有助于提高迁移效率:

分批迁移:将大量数据分批次进行迁移,可以有效降低网络压力,提高迁移速度。 – 数据清洗:在迁移前对数据进行清洗,去除无效、重复或错误的数据,有助于提高数据质量。 – 索引优化:在迁移过程中,对数据库索引进行优化,可以提高查询效率。 – 并行迁移:利用多线程或分布式计算技术,实现并行迁移,进一步提高迁移速度。

4. 数据迁移后的验证与优化

PHP开发数据迁移实战攻略:轻松实现高效迁移

数据迁移完成后,进行验证和优化是确保迁移成功的关键环节。以下是一些验证和优化的方法:

数据完整性验证:通过对比迁移前后的数据,确保数据完整性。 – 性能测试:对迁移后的系统进行性能测试,评估系统性能是否满足需求。 – 索引优化:根据实际使用情况,对数据库索引进行调整和优化。 – 监控与维护:对迁移后的系统进行长期监控和维护,确保系统稳定运行。

通过以上实战攻略,相信您能够在PHP开发中轻松实现高效的数据迁移。在实际操作过程中,还需根据项目特点和需求进行调整和优化,以确保数据迁移的成功。